Right, that is totally possible.. because glXQueryDrawable() just above returns an incorrect FBCONFIG_ID as long as the drawable hasn't been touched by a GLX function (glXMakeCurrent() for example). try to call describeDrawable() before and after glXMakeCurrent() ans see if the output changes. > I'll try this patch however, perhaps I > made some mistake this weekend. Should it really fix X_GLXCreateGLXPixmap? > No, this is only a cosmetic change, but it makes debugging easier because you then see the correct IDs. The X_GLXCreateGLXPixmap fix is much harder :( Although I wrote a couple of patches (because this bug can be fixed in several places) all were rejected.
